Interpretive Labor: Experimental Music at Work introduces and develops author Kirsten Carithers's theory of Interpretive Labor, based on examples from the postwar Euro-American avant-garde and other forms of experimentalism. The book also explores connections between music and labor in the neoliberal present to help us understand creative work more broadly.
